Output de7534c4b7ff5f4cd104aec14c89ef3146b7183bb1657ea93a009bf43b497fc3:0

value
26601000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 22ab8cc8882504bea902060e4bb99854b25e7f5a OP_EQUALVERIFY OP_CHECKSIG
address
D8JR2H9BfkUw3dneLc35XBx4iK4koRJcBj
transaction
de7534c4b7ff5f4cd104aec14c89ef3146b7183bb1657ea93a009bf43b497fc3